
KCC FC struck early to overcome its recent blues in the Bell Uganda Super League this afternoon against Masaka LC at the Mutesa II Stadium in Wankulukuku.
Andrew Sekayombya, struck in the second minute from a chested ball off Michael Birungi too give his side their first win in three games in scrappy win that had KCC play a disjointed and at times erractic game.
Sekayombya, Siraje Turyamuhebwa and Michael Birungi, the club’s top scorer on several occassions put chances to waste. In the 71 minute a long shot by
Birungi caught Masaka’s custodian Fahad Katongole almost off his line, but he parried out of danger.
KCC has done a double over Masaka LC beating by a similar score at their fortress in the first round. The victory was the ninth for the Yellow boys who remain in sixth position with 34 points out of 23 games they are just one point short of Masaka LC who lie above them having played 22 games.
